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

फ्रंटएंड डेवलपमेंट

फ्रंटएंड डेवलपमेंट, प्रेजेंटेशन लेयर और उपयोगकर्ता अनुभव पर ध्यान केंद्रित करते हुए वेब या मोबाइल एप्लिकेशन के ग्राफिकल यूजर इंटरफेस (जीयूआई) और इंटरैक्टिव फीचर्स बनाने की प्रक्रिया को संदर्भित करता है। इस विकास प्रक्रिया का लक्ष्य एक कुशल और देखने में आकर्षक इंटरफ़ेस डिज़ाइन करना है, जिससे यह सुनिश्चित हो सके कि एप्लिकेशन से जुड़ने वाला अंतिम उपयोगकर्ता इसकी कार्यक्षमता को आसानी से समझ सके और इसकी पेशकशों का इष्टतम उपयोग कर सके। फ्रंटएंड डेवलपर्स एप्लिकेशन के विज़ुअल डिज़ाइन और सूचना आर्किटेक्चर को कार्यात्मक सुविधाओं में बदलने, उपकरणों, स्क्रीन आकार, ब्राउज़र और ऑपरेटिंग सिस्टम की एक विस्तृत श्रृंखला को पूरा करने के लिए ज़िम्मेदार हैं।

पारंपरिक फ्रंटएंड भाषाओं में HTML, CSS और JavaScript शामिल हैं, जो उत्तरदायी और सुलभ वेब एप्लिकेशन बनाने की आधारशिला हैं। HTML (हाइपरटेक्स्ट मार्कअप लैंग्वेज) एप्लिकेशन के लिए संरचनात्मक आधार प्रदान करता है, जबकि CSS (कैस्केडिंग स्टाइल शीट्स) दिखने में आकर्षक लेआउट बनाने के लिए स्टाइल और फ़ॉर्मेटिंग लागू करता है। जावास्क्रिप्ट एक बहुमुखी भाषा है जो समृद्ध इंटरैक्शन और गतिशील सामग्री की सुविधा प्रदान करती है, जिससे एप्लिकेशन को स्थिर पाठ और छवियों से परे जीवंत बनाया जा सकता है।

पिछले कुछ वर्षों में, नई प्रौद्योगिकियों और पद्धतियों को समायोजित करने के लिए फ्रंटएंड विकास काफी विकसित हुआ है, जैसे कि पुस्तकालयों, ढांचे और उपकरणों का आगमन जो विकास प्रक्रिया को सुव्यवस्थित करते हैं। उदाहरण के लिए, रिएक्ट, एंगुलर और Vue.js जैसे जावास्क्रिप्ट फ्रेमवर्क एक संगठित संरचना, पुन: प्रयोज्य घटक और कुशल रेंडरिंग तंत्र प्रदान करते हैं, जो विकास के समय को काफी कम करते हैं और एप्लिकेशन प्रदर्शन में सुधार करते हैं। इसी तरह, Sass या LESS जैसे CSS प्रीप्रोसेसर आंशिक, वेरिएबल, मिक्सिन और नेस्टिंग के उपयोग को सक्षम करके स्टाइलशीट प्रबंधन को सरल बनाते हैं। इसी तरह, ग्रंट, गल्प और वेबपैक जैसे टास्क रनर स्क्रिप्ट संकलन, छवि अनुकूलन और कोड छोटा करने, दोहराए जाने वाले कार्यों को स्वचालित करने और समग्र एप्लिकेशन प्रदर्शन में सुधार करने की सुविधा प्रदान करते हैं।

AppMaster में, फ्रंटएंड डेवलपमेंट इन उन्नत टूल और तकनीकों का लाभ उठाता है, Vue3 फ्रेमवर्क और जावास्क्रिप्ट या टाइपस्क्रिप्ट का उपयोग करके वेब एप्लिकेशन तैयार करता है। AppMaster का no-code प्लेटफ़ॉर्म उपयोगकर्ताओं को drag-and-drop यूआई घटकों के माध्यम से दृश्यमान आकर्षक एप्लिकेशन बनाने और वेब बीपी डिजाइनर में घटक-विशिष्ट व्यावसायिक तर्क को परिभाषित करने की अनुमति देकर फ्रंटएंड विकास को सुव्यवस्थित करता है। यह प्रक्रिया ग्राहकों को जटिल कोडिंग पहलुओं में पड़े बिना पूरी तरह कार्यात्मक और इंटरैक्टिव वेब एप्लिकेशन बनाने का अधिकार देती है। इसके अलावा, वेब बीपी उपयोगकर्ता के ब्राउज़र के भीतर निष्पादित होता है, जो एक उन्नत उपयोगकर्ता अनुभव प्रदान करता है।

फ्रंटएंड डेवलपमेंट स्वाभाविक रूप से बैकएंड डेवलपमेंट से जुड़ा है, जो सर्वर-साइड लॉजिक, डेटाबेस प्रबंधन और डेटा प्रोसेसिंग पर केंद्रित है। निर्बाध कार्यक्षमता सुनिश्चित करने के लिए, फ्रंटएंड और बैकएंड डेवलपर्स को एक साथ मिलकर काम करना चाहिए, रेस्टफुल एपीआई जैसे प्रभावी संचार प्रोटोकॉल को लागू करना चाहिए, जो वेब अनुप्रयोगों को सर्वर के साथ बातचीत करने और आवश्यकतानुसार डेटा लाने में सक्षम बनाता है। AppMaster का no-code प्लेटफ़ॉर्म बैकएंड अनुप्रयोगों के लिए स्वचालित रूप से REST API endpoints उत्पन्न करके इस कनेक्शन की सुविधा प्रदान करता है, जिसे फ्रंटएंड घटकों द्वारा आसानी से एक्सेस और उपयोग किया जा सकता है।

उत्तरदायी और सुलभ डिज़ाइन आधुनिक फ्रंटएंड विकास का एक महत्वपूर्ण पहलू है। आज उपलब्ध उपकरणों और स्क्रीन आकारों की विस्तृत श्रृंखला के साथ, डेवलपर्स को सभी प्लेटफार्मों पर एकीकृत, निर्बाध अनुभव के लिए प्रयास करना चाहिए। इसमें तरल लेआउट बनाना शामिल है जो स्वचालित रूप से अलग-अलग रिज़ॉल्यूशन और स्क्रीन आयामों के अनुकूल होता है और यह सुनिश्चित करता है कि एप्लिकेशन घटक विकलांग लोगों सहित विविध उपयोगकर्ता आधार के लिए पहुंच योग्य हैं। AppMaster का प्लेटफ़ॉर्म उत्तरदायी और सुलभ डिज़ाइन के इन सिद्धांतों को शामिल करता है, जो ग्राहकों को एक विशाल दर्शक आधार को पूरा करने वाले वेब एप्लिकेशन बनाने के लिए सशक्त बनाता है।

मोबाइल एप्लिकेशन के संदर्भ में, फ्रंटएंड डेवलपमेंट थोड़ा अलग है क्योंकि इसमें प्लेटफ़ॉर्म-विशिष्ट भाषाओं और कोटलिन, Jetpack Compose और SwiftUI जैसे फ्रेमवर्क का उपयोग करके एंड्रॉइड और आईओएस प्लेटफ़ॉर्म के लिए मूल एप्लिकेशन बनाना शामिल है। AppMaster का सर्वर-संचालित दृष्टिकोण उपयोगकर्ताओं को ऐप स्टोर सबमिशन प्रक्रिया से स्वतंत्र मोबाइल एप्लिकेशन के लिए यूआई घटकों और व्यावसायिक तर्क को बनाने, अपडेट करने और बनाए रखने की अनुमति देता है, जिससे तेज पुनरावृत्ति चक्र सुनिश्चित होता है।

AppMaster अपने शक्तिशाली no-code प्लेटफॉर्म के साथ फ्रंटएंड विकास में नवीनतम प्रगति को जोड़ता है, जो उपयोगकर्ताओं को आसानी और दक्षता के साथ इंटरैक्टिव और दृष्टि से आकर्षक एप्लिकेशन बनाने में सक्षम बनाता है। बैकएंड सेवाओं, फ्रंटएंड डिज़ाइन और मोबाइल ऐप विकास को शामिल करने वाला एक व्यापक समाधान प्रदान करके, AppMaster सॉफ्टवेयर विकास का लोकतंत्रीकरण करता है और छोटे व्यवसायों और उद्यमों को व्यापक तकनीकी ज्ञान या विशेषज्ञता की आवश्यकता के बिना उच्च गुणवत्ता वाले एप्लिकेशन बनाने के लिए सशक्त बनाता है।

संबंधित पोस्ट

टेलीमेडिसिन प्लेटफ़ॉर्म आपके प्रैक्टिस रेवेन्यू को कैसे बढ़ा सकते हैं
टेलीमेडिसिन प्लेटफ़ॉर्म आपके प्रैक्टिस रेवेन्यू को कैसे बढ़ा सकते हैं
जानें कि किस प्रकार टेलीमेडिसिन प्लेटफॉर्म आपके रोगियों को बेहतर पहुंच प्रदान करके, परिचालन लागत को कम करके और देखभाल में सुधार करके आपके व्यवसाय से होने वाले राजस्व को बढ़ा सकते हैं।
ऑनलाइन शिक्षा में एलएमएस की भूमिका: ई-लर्निंग में बदलाव
ऑनलाइन शिक्षा में एलएमएस की भूमिका: ई-लर्निंग में बदलाव
जानें कि लर्निंग मैनेजमेंट सिस्टम (LMS) किस प्रकार पहुंच, सहभागिता और शैक्षणिक प्रभावशीलता को बढ़ाकर ऑनलाइन शिक्षा को बदल रहा है।
टेलीमेडिसिन प्लेटफॉर्म चुनते समय ध्यान देने योग्य मुख्य विशेषताएं
टेलीमेडिसिन प्लेटफॉर्म चुनते समय ध्यान देने योग्य मुख्य विशेषताएं
टेलीमेडिसिन प्लेटफार्मों में सुरक्षा से लेकर एकीकरण तक महत्वपूर्ण विशेषताओं की खोज करें, जिससे निर्बाध और कुशल दूरस्थ स्वास्थ्य सेवा वितरण सुनिश्चित हो सके।
निःशुल्क आरंभ करें
इसे स्वयं आजमाने के लिए प्रेरित हुए?

AppMaster की शक्ति को समझने का सबसे अच्छा तरीका है इसे अपने लिए देखना। निःशुल्क सब्सक्रिप्शन के साथ मिनटों में अपना स्वयं का एप्लिकेशन बनाएं

अपने विचारों को जीवन में उतारें